Usamos cookies para medir audiência e melhorar sua experiência. Você pode aceitar ou recusar a qualquer momento. Veja sobre o iMasters.
Olá pessoal, estou querendo saber como faço para salvar dados de um formulário em bd(mysql), mas nao pode ser com um email ja cadastrado.
O textfield se chama TxtEmail:
...
$email = $_POST["TxtEmail"];
$insere = "INSERT INTO cliente(cnome,cemail,csenha) VALUES('$nome','$email','$senha')";
$verifica = "SELECT cemail FROM cliente WHERE cemail = '$email'";
mysql_query($verifica,$conecta);
if(mysql_field_name($verifica,0) == $email){
echo "<script>
alert('E-mail já Cadastrado');
</script>";
}
else{
mysql_query($insere,$conecta);
echo "<script>
alert('Cadastrado com sucesso');
</script>";
}
Se o emal ja for cadastrado ele nao insere mas nao importa a condição a mensagem de alerta é sempre do else -> Cadastrado com sucesso, mesmo sem cadastrar.
...
Carregando comentários...